![]() Baccarat play drives state gaming revenue to 11 percent increase1 October 2013 LAS VEGAS -- Baccarat giveth and the baccarat taketh away.In August, the game giveth.Nevada recorded its fourth-highest baccarat revenue total ever during August and the highest percentage increase since June 1999, fueling double-digit gaming revenue totals statewide and along the Strip.The Nevada State Gaming Control Board Gaming Commission said Monday that casinos statewide collected almost $955.3 million in gaming revenues during the month, an 11.17 percent increase compared with $859.3 million collected in August 2012...read moreArticles by Howard Stutz
![]() City Center operators seek new loans to refinance debt1 October 2013 LAS VEGAS -- The operators of CityCenter are seeking new loans to refinance the four-year-old Strip development’s nearly $2 billion of long-term debt.MGM Resorts International, which owns 50 percent of CityCenter and operates the 66-acre complex, has scheduled lender meetings in New York City to explore options to refinance the debt on the development.“This is an opportunity to extend the debt maturities at lower rates thereby improving City Center’s free cash flow,” MGM Resorts Chief Financial Officer Dan D’Arrigo said in a statement emailed by the company’s corporate communications office.MGM Resorts also reportedly is no longer interested in selling the Crystals retail component of CityCenter.According to Bloomberg News, CityCenter has $1.8 billion of debt, including $1.14 billion in bonds that expire in 2016 and $708 million of obligations that come due in 2017.During a meeting with investors at last week’s Global Gaming Expo in Las Vegas, MGM Resorts officials said the company wanted to address CityCenter’s debt...read moreArticles by Howard Stutz
